Students from Springston School were among the many youngsters on campus this week taking part in the Koru Games.
The games are a South Island Year 7 and 8 multi-day sports tournament hosted by Selwyn Sports Trust, and ran from 17-19 September.
The Lincoln University Recreation Centre hosted basketball, kī o rahi, squash and volleyball.
The games also provided a learning experience for Lincoln sport and recreation students who learnt about managing multiple sports across multiple venues.
More than 50 schools from across the South Island took part, with all games played in the spirit of ‘Fair Play’.
